Description
Summary:The path pf preventing and solving the environmental problems in the world is surrounded by innovations, new technologies. However, it should not be overlooked that these are aimed at human well-being and are mainly coordinated by companies. People make decisions for people but along with different interests. Understanding the personal values behind the business decision can move forward a more responsible approach to business. The paper presents 100 government and 100 business student’s opinions about business ethics by selected questions of the ATBEQ questionnaire. The results show that self-sacrifice is not kept immoral by the students, and morality can go beyond self-interest. However, the primary responsibility of companies is making money. There are few significant differences found between government and business students, but the distributions of the responses suggest different patterns of thinking.
